Killeen Daily Herald
Rita J Hosman
Services for Rita Jean [Walton] Easley Hosman, 72 will be at 10 a. m. Wednesday at Crawford-Bowers Funeral Hmoe in Killeen with Floyd Franks and Ed James officating. Burial will be at 3 p. m. Wednesday at Bangs Cemetery in Bangs.
Mrs Hosman died Jul 25, 2004 in Salado.
She was born Oct. 5, 1931, in Brownwod and had lived in the local area for 50 years.
Mrs Hosman was a vice president for First National Bank and Fort Hood Bank, retiring after 32 years service.
She was also the owner of Lakeside Lodge at Lake Buchanan.
She was a past officer of the American Business Women's Association and worked as a volunteer and emergency medical technincian for the fire department and ambulance servce at Clear Creek.
Mrs. Hosman was a member of Memorial Baptist Church in Killeen.
Survivors include a son, David Easley of Salado, a daughter, Kmberly DeWees of Killeen; a sister LaVerne Bailey of Lake Buchanan; and four grandchildren.
The family will receive visitors from 6 to 8 p. m. at the funeral home.
